During a technical briefing by Environment Canada on Saturday, Gerald Chang, a meteorologist with the organization, touched upon what levels of smoke Ontarians and Québécois affected by the ongoing, and “still out of control” wildfires should expect on Sunday.

Though rain is forecasted for Quebec this weekend and throughout next week, Chang says he could not determine whether it will be enough to extinguish the province’s ongoing fires, adding that the downpour will likely only have a “limited effect.”

On Friday, Cheng said that wildfire smoke had become widespread in major cities across Canada, and even the U.S., and had also been an issue for remote Indigenous communities that are closer to the fires.

Smoke and flames continue to engulf much of Canada, with Alberta imposing new evacuation orders, Manitoba bracing for heavy, lightning-generating thunderstorms and high wildfire risk, and poor air quality from coast to coast.

Air pollution from wildfires remained well above healthy levels across much of southern and northern Ontario and several communities in British Columbia and Alberta. Forecasters expect moderately bad air quality on Friday and Saturday throughout most of Ontario.
